This coin comes from the old French Duchy of Dombes which was ruled by Anne Marie Louise d Orleans between 1650 and 1693. If you squint at the inscriptions you can make out 'ANNE MARIE' and 'DOMBES,' but only with plenty of literary license. The actual inscriptions read
AN MA LOV PRINC SOVV DE DOM
DNS ADIVTOR ET REDEM MEVS
The denomination is 1/12th of an ecu, where the ecu was the 'silver dollar' of the day.
Values of these coins run like this:
worn: $25 US dollars approximate catalog value
average circulated: $80
well preserved: $200
Since requester Sosovac's coin has a hole in it, the value is close to zero. Collectors will not buy holed coins.
